What is the cheapest day to fly to Vienna?

The average price of all round-trip flights to Vienna cl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.

Based on KAYAK data, the cheapest day to fly to Vienna is Tuesday where round-trip tickets can be as cheap as £102. On the other hand, the most expensive day to fly is Friday, where round-trip prices are £202 on average.

What is the cheapest month to fly to Vienna?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ights to Vienna,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ights to Vienna is January, where tickets cost £103 on average for return flights.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of tickets from Ireland is £196 and £187 respectively. For one-way flights, the best month to travel is January with an average price of £103.

What is the cheapest time of day to fly to Vienna?

The average price for all round-trip flights to Vienna depending on the time of departure, clicked by users on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

The cheapest time of day to fly to Vienna is generally at night, when round-trip flights cost £127 on average. The most expensive time of day to fly to Vienna is generally in the afternoon, which is peak travel time and where the average cost of a ticket is £236.

How far in advance should I book a flight to Vienna?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ights to Vienna,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price, you should book around 4 weeks before departure, which saves you about 50%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 6 weeks before departure.

  • How far is Vienna Intl Airport from central Vienna?

    You’ll need to travel 11 miles to reach the Vienna city centre from Vienna Intl Airport.

  • What is the name of Vienna’s airport?

    There is only 1 airport in Vienna, called Vienna Intl Airport (VIE). It can also be referred to as Vienna or Vienna Intl.
